Overview

My client is a global leader in the build and supply of energy from onshore renewable projects. They are currently looking to hire and Assistant Project Manager to provide technical project management for Onshore Wind, Solar and BESS projects from contract signature/Final Investment Approval to completion, helping to ensure delivery on time, on budget and within agreed scope.

Experience

The job holder will have:

  • Experience in project management of electricity related construction projects (up to 5 years).
  • Experience in UK/Ireland Onshore Wind, Solar PV or BESS construction projects is an advantage.
  • Experience with EPC/FIDIC procurement processes and resolution of ongoing contractual issues.
  • Experience of working in a construction environment and control of the associated health and safety risks.
  • A desire to work in a fast moving and growing business to deliver the expected business outcomes.
Knowledge and Skills

The job holder will have:

  • Detailed understanding of project management for electricity related construction projects.
  • Understanding of EPC,FIDIC (or equivalent) structures and tendering processes.
  • Experience in use of Procore is an advantage.
  • Understanding of operational and maintenance requirements of Onshore Wind, Solar PV or BESS systems and equipment is an advantage.
  • Knowledge of CDM 2015 regulations and equivalent Irish regulations.
Qualifications
  • University Degree in electrical, mechanical, or civil engineering.
  • Project management certification (e.g., PMP, Prince II, MBA) is an advantage.
